Figure 4.
Representative aggregometer tracings of washed platelet aggregation experiments showing the interactions of ADP and epinephrine. (a) Wild-type platelets were treated with 1 μM epinephrine (top curve) or 2 μM ADP (bottom curve). (b) SP1999-null platelets were treated with 1 μM epinephrine (top curve) or 0.3 U/ml thrombin (bottom curve). (c) SP1999-null platelets were treated with 2 μM ADP (top curve) or a combination of 2 μM ADP and 1 μM epinephrine (bottom curve). Platelets from four mice were pooled and resuspended in modified Tyrode’s buffer supplemented with 1 mM aspirin and 200 μg/ml fibrinogen for each experiment. Aggregation was determined using a Chrono-Log aggregometer. Each experiment was performed three times with similar results.
